Oak Lawn, Dallas,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Oak Lawn?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Oak Lawn Studio Apartments | $1,609 | $799 | $4,032 |
| Oak Lawn 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,350 | $895 | $10,000+ |
| Oak Lawn 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,035 | $1,280 | $10,000+ |
| Oak Lawn 3 Bedroom Apartments | $8,828 | $3,218 | $10,000+ |
| Oak Lawn 4 Bedroom Apartments | $9,504 | $6,408 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Oak Lawn
How much are Studio apartments in Oak Lawn?
There are currently 146 Studio Apartments in Oak Lawn with rent ranges from $799 to $4,032 with an average price of $1,609.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Oak Lawn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Oak Lawn ranges from $895 to $10,891 with an average monthly rent of $2,350.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Oak Lawn c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Oak Lawn range from $1,280 to $17,474.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,035.
How expensive are Oak Lawn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 44 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Oak Lawn on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,218 to $16,275 - averaging $8,828 for the location.
